We are on the lookout for a talented and motivated Cloud DevOps Engineers to join a dynamic Cloud Pod. The client works in focused, agile teams called Pods - groups of technical professionals who come together to build and maintain cloud platforms. If you enjoy working in a team-oriented environment and are passionate about continuous learning, we would love to hear from you.
Your Role:
- Design, build, and maintain cloud platforms with a focus on reusability, standardisation, and infrastructure-as-code practices.
- Work in agile, outcome-focused teams that align closely with client goals.
- Grow your expertise through training, certifications, and hands-on experience.
- Contribute to the evolution of Capgemini's cloud offerings through shared learning and innovation.
Your skills and experience:
- Hands-on experience with AWS services, Terraform, Ansible, Kubernetes (EKS), GitLab, and CI/CD pipelines for enterprise cloud deployments using code-based approaches.
- Skilled in day-to-day operations including monitoring, patching, upgrading, Landing Zone Accelerator (LZA), and security management.
- Strong foundation in infrastructure and networking principles, complemented by experience working in agile teams and familiarity with ITIL frameworks for end-to-end service delivery.
- Knowledge of AWS Landing Zone Accelerator components such as Service Control Policies (SCP), YAML, CloudFormation, and Identity Manager.
- Exposure to AWS Outposts and hybrid cloud environments, ensuring seamless integration and scalability.
- Ability to lead or contribute to technical discussions across architecture and engineering teams, driving best practices and innovative solutions.
Security Clearance Requirements:
- You must be eligible for Security Check (SC) clearance.
- Applicants must have resided continuously in the UK for the past 5 years.
